
Salt-Rising Bread

Salt-rising bread is a white bread made from wheat flour, starters, sugar, water, and salt. It has a dense texture and a slightly cheesy flavor due to the unique fermentation process with a starter made from either cornmeal or potatoes. The bread got its name after the starter which was set in a bed of heated rock salt. The fermentation helps in developing the close grain and fine texture of the bread, as well as the white color of the crumb. It is believed that the first salt-rising bread was prepared by the early settlers in the Appalachian Mountains.
